Applicant's summary and conclusion

Interpretation of results:
other: not irritating for rabbit skin
Conclusions:
The substance was found to be not irritant for rabbit skin.
Executive summary:

The skin irritation test was evaluated in an in vivo test performed following a method similar to the OECD Guideline 404 method. 1 mL of test item solution were applied on the intact clipped skin of three male rabbits. The following observation period was of 72 hours.

No signs of skin irritation were noted. The erythema and edema scores (mean values at 24/48/72 h) were 0 in all animals.
